Discussion has arisen amid primatologists in regards to the correct genus wherein to put the pygmy marmoset. An evaluation in the interstitial retinol binding protein nuclear gene (IRBP) in three marmoset species showed that Callithrix as made during the 1990s also needed to include C. pygmaea to get monophyletic, and the periods of separation of pygmaea and the argentata and jacchus species groups from one another are a lot less than five million decades back, as might be expected for species of precisely the same genus.

Groups use Call phone calls to stay with each other when foraging, feeding, and travelling. Pygmy marmosets are well-known for his or her conversation skills, including an intricate procedure of calls. The trill is made use of through feeding, foraging, and when travelling along with the group is near with each other. The J-call is usually a series of quickly notes recurring with the caller and it is used at medium distances. Both equally calls are applied as Make contact with phone calls. The prolonged get in touch silvery marmoset in Kuwait with is used if the team is unfold out around distances better than ten m or in response to your neighboring group.[19] The pygmy marmoset takes advantage of the trill for short-length interaction, J-calls for intermediate distances, and very long calls for prolonged distances; these have respectively lowering frequencies. They interpret these calls don't just by kind, and also via delicate sonic variance, by unique calling. Investigation based on audio playback exams reveals that calls recorded from different individuals in captivity different appreciably in all 7 auditory parameters analyzed for each sort of simply call.
